Beverly d Angelo
Beverly D'Angelo has a net-worth of $20 million. D'Angelo has appeared in over 60 films. She is most well-known for her role in several "National Lampoon's Vacation” films. After playing Patsy Cline in the film of the same name "Coal Miner's Daughter," Beverly was nominated for an Golden Globe Award. Her performance in "A Streetcar Named Desire" earned her an Emmy Award nomination. D'Angelo is also known for her role in films such as "Hair" as well as "American History X." "Beverly Heather D'Angelo was born on November 15th of 1951 in Columbus, Ohio. Her father, a bass player and TV station manager, was her father. Beverly was raised with her three brothers. Her grandfather was an acclaimed creator of the Ohio Stadium, Ohio State University. D'Angelo attended high school in Upper Arlington (Ohio) during her early years. Beverly started her career as an illustrator, and a singer, before entering the acting industry. In the past, she was a backup vocalist for a rockabilly band in Canada, later called "The Band."
